Separation of pristinamycin by silica gel column chromatography

Abstract

The separation and purification of pristinamycin from the fermentation broth of Streptomyces pristinaespiralis was investigated by using silica gel column chromatography under isocratic elution.The results showed that qualitative analysis could be elementarily made by the method of thin layer chromatography (TLC) with silica GF254(developing distance of 5.0~6.0 cm and developing time of 6~7 min),under the developing agent composed either of methylene chloride and methanol with their volume proportions of 90 and 10,or of methylene chloride,ethyl acetate and ethanol with their volume proportions of 60,35 and 5.The column chromatography was preferably conducted under such conditions: 25 ℃,100~200 mesh silica gel as the stationary phase,solvent system of methylene chloride,ethyl acetate and ethanol with their volume proportions of 80,35 and 5 as the eluent,the eluent flow rate of 2.0 mL/min,pristinamycin feeding concentration of 2.26 g/L,and the total loading amount of silica gel of about 0.81 mg/g.Under these operational conditions,pristinamycin with purity of more than 95% was recovered,and the product recovery was over 95% simultaneously.
